Chile

For university students all around Santiago, Chile’s capital, El Oasis is the place to be almost any day of the week. El Oasis is the Globalscope campus ministry that seeks to touch university students’ lives physically and spiritually. Campus ministers – teamed with interns and US exchange students – host Monday Night Devotional Dinner and Thursday Night Bible Study, worship, karaoke, fun with friends, and opportunities for prayer, all to provide community and an introduction to Jesus Christ.
